Introduction to role:
Are you set to turn scientific evidence into real-world adoption that improves respiratory care across your territory? Do you see yourself orchestrating cross-functional efforts to ensure the right patients receive the right medicine at the right time?
In this role, you will lead the local strategy for our Respiratory and Immunology portfolio, converting clinical value into measurable market impact. You will partner closely with sales, medical, and marketing teams to develop treatment pathways, accelerate responsible on-label use, and grow share in priority accounts. Your work will directly influence how physicians and multidisciplinary teams approach asthma, COPD, and related conditions—driving outcomes for patients and balanced growth for the business.
Accountabilities:
Account Strategy and Planning: Build and implement territory and account plans that improve local positioning of our Respiratory and Immunology therapies. Identify priority accounts, map decision makers, and prioritize to deliver near-term targets and long-term market shaping.
Partner Engagement: Develop deep, trust-based relationships with healthcare professionals across the decision-making unit. Lead balanced, science-led dialogues on approved indications, efficacy, and safety to support appropriate, on-label prescribing for eligible patients.
Scientific Education and Capability Building: Elevate understanding of our value propositions across multidisciplinary teams. Coordinate workshops, speaker programs, and trainings, and enable knowledge transfer through multichannel communications—helping strengthen clinical confidence and care pathways.
Performance Delivery: Meet or exceed sales targets with focused forecast management and budget stewardship. Optimize promotional mix within compliance frameworks and ensure medicines are used in line with national/local guidelines and approved labeling.
Insight Generation and Cross-Functional Influence: Gain and synthesize account and stakeholder insights to advise brand plan execution, evidence needs, and tactical adjustments. Share findings across commercial and medical teams to sharpen strategy and accelerate impact.
Compliance and Training: Complete required certifications and product exams. Uphold all external regulations and internal standards, including our Code of Ethics and data privacy policies—especially when engaging with patient groups.
Essential Skills/Experience:
University Science graduate, ideally MBA from reputable institute.
Proficient in oral and written communication (English).
Must have 3+ years of sales experience with Pharma sector in R&I domain.
Should have tried strong sales ability, cross-functional collaboration, and proven intuition for business.
Organizational skills, good analytical skills / mind set, ability to run complexity with a high degree of maturity.
Desirable Skills/Experience:
Known to work in respiratory therapy areas (e.g., asthma, COPD) and established relationships with relevant HCPs and KOLs.
Shown Key Account Management experience, including mapping DMUs/MDTs and completing tailored engagement plans.
Experience coordinating medical education programs and speaker events; comfort interpreting clinical data and guidelines.
Strong command of CRM and analytics tools to supervise performance, find opportunities, and improve forecast accuracy.
Familiarity with local market access dynamics, guidelines, and the compliant use of digital and in-person channels.
